'Left Picture and Right History" is a tradition for Chinese historiography recordtation,which also makes the history of graphic evidence a method of historical research.In the twelfth year of the Republic of China(1923),on the eve of Cao Kun's election as president,he ordered people to paint a set of images in accordance with the Qing Dynasty's Royal Tribute Picture of Qing Dynasty and The Picture Book of the Miao Minority.Xunge Tu(the picture album of governance in minority areas)is a continuation of this tradition.After comparative studies,we found that the images of Xunge Tu were copied and imitated from the Royal Tribute Picture of Qing Dynasty and The Picture Book of the Miao Minority.However,the contents of the text annotations were selected by Xia Shoutian from relevant works of previous people,which made Xia wrote 72 bamboo stick words and made the book innovative in form and rich in content.The book description for us the mountainous landforms,production,living scenes,and social customs of various ethnic minorities in YunNan,GuiZhou,GuangXi and other places.Especially in Zhuang-Dong ethnic group,which have high research value.The first chapter of the thesis starts from the content of Xunge Tu and introduces its basic situation.Exploring the background of the book's time according to the information such as July 1923 given in the atlas.Using genealogy,diary and posterity research as materials,carding Xia Shoutian's life as an interpretation of Xunge Tu.Finally,the types of nationality in Xunge Tu were counted,which laid the foundation for the later writingThe second chapter of the thesis takes the detail of Xunge Tu as the research content.The image parts can be regarded as two parts:the first 12 pictures and the last 72 pictures,therefore it is devided into two sections.The comparison of these two sections of the images shows that The GuiZhou Annals(KangXi Epriod),as the earliest picture book of the Miao minority,laid the foundation for the later characterization of the picture book of the Miao minority.Royal Tribute Picture of Qing Dynasty is the standard of reference for all images in later generations;The Picture Book of the Miao Minority(residual version)and The Picture Book of the Seventy Miao collected by Liu Yong,are the main versions referenced in the creation of Xunge Tu.In the last section,statistics on the content of the interpretation were sorted out,and 97 paragraphs of the 19 kinds of literature appeared.The third chapter of the thesis revolves around the Zhuang-Dong ethnic group customs recorded in the Xunge Tu,and discusses from four aspects:the dietary habits mainly based on rice culture,the stilt style architecture featuring people living above and animals living below,the bronze drum culture and divination sacrifice culture with the unique characteristics of the Zhuang-Dong ethnic group.These aspects highlight that the significance of Xunge Tu is different from other atlases.In the end,by analyzing the social customs of the Zhuang-Dong ethnic group,the purpose of evidence history by picture is achieved.The conclusion of the thesis supposed that the Xunge Tu,completed under the background of the great era,is not only a map book that inherits and develops the previous map book of ethnic minorities,but also a document material with special era significance.This is the precious cultural heritage of the Chinese nation,and it is worthy of further excavation,research and utilization.
